WebSep 1, 2024 · This is what a telephoto lens on smartphones does. Digital: Rather than zooming in on distant objects, your smartphone crops (or performs other tricks) the photo tighter. This makes it look like you zoomed in, but it’s really just throwing away image data. An iPhone Xs, for example, has a 2x optical zoom with the telephoto lens. WebTake a screenshot. Open the screen that you want to capture. Depending on your phone: Press the Power and Volume down buttons at the same time. If that doesn’t work, press and hold the Power button for a few seconds. Then tap Screenshot. If neither of these work, go to your phone manufacturer’s support site for help.
